Though small, Bloxwich Station provides several essential amenities to cater to its travelers. It is equipped with ticket machines for easy ticket collection, even for those purchased online, ensuring a seamless start to your journey. Accessibility is a consideration, with step-free access to platforms, although it may include some longer or steeper ramps. For those needing assistance, the station offers help points, although it's worth noting that there are no staff to physically assist passengers at the station.
For those who prefer digital interactions, there’s no need to worry about long wait times; assistance can be booked via the Passenger Assist service up to two hours before your departure. Unfortunately, luxuries like Wi-Fi, restaurants, or retail shops are not available, but the station does uphold a comfortable seating area for those awaiting their train.
Bloxwich offers decent connectivity to local transport. If your journey involves a bus transfer, you can access the rail replacement services at the nearby bus stop on Croxdene Avenue. For a more direct route, several local taxi services such as Bloxwich Radio and A1 Pinfold provide reliable transport options to your next destination. At Sidcup Station, passenger convenience takes center stage. The ticket office is operational every day, offering a broad window from early morning till late evening. For those who prefer the speed of self-service, there are multiple ticket vending machines located conveniently on both platforms. So, whether you're a planner who gets tickets in advance or a spur-of-the-moment traveler, your needs are covered.
Accessibility is critically managed here, ensuring that step-free access is available through dedicated entrances for both directions. Sidcup Station falls under Category B, catering to limited yet essential accessibility needs. While some platforms feature footbridge interchange, the station thoughtfully provides step-free interfaces via roadways, making it feasible for differently-abled passengers and those with heavy luggage.
Sidcup Station seamlessly connects you to various onward travel options, easing the transition between different modes of transportation. From the bustling station, you are within easy reach of local bus services and a nearby taxi office, conveniently located on the approach road to the car park. Should your train service be temporarily disrupted, rest easy knowing that the rail replacement services are easily accessible from the main entrance on Jubilee Way.
